Method 1: Using Screen Mirroring on iPhone

You can connect your iPhone to Samsung Smart TV via the native method of AirPlay function in iOS devices. The only downside is that only the newer models of Samsung TV support Airplay. That is, if you have a Samsung TV made in 2018 and later, you should be able to stream iPhone to Samsung TV without any third-party app.

However, to mirror iPhone to TV, you need to enable AirPlay on your Samsung TV first. Therefore, we have divided the steps into two sections – enable AirPlay on TV and mirror screen from iPhone to TV.

1. How to enable AirPlay on Samsung Smart TV

Step 1: Open Settings on your Samsung Smart TV. You can either press the “Settings” button on the TV or select the “Settings” option from your TV’s home screen.

Step 2: Go to General followed by Apple AirPlay Settings.

Step 3: Select AirPlay and select On. If it’s already enabled, skip to the next section.

2. How to mirror screen from iPhone to Samsung TV

After enabling AirPlay on TV, follow the steps below to mirror iPhone to Samsung TV:

Note: For screen mirroring to work, make sure your iPhone and Samsung TV are connected to the same Wi-Fi network.

Step 1: Open Control Center on your iPhone or iPad.

Step 2: Tap on the Screen Mirror map (two rectangular boxes) located between the Orientation and Brightness maps.

Step 3: Select your Samsung Smart TV from the list of available devices.

Step 4: Enter the code displayed on your TV into your iPhone to connect the two.

Tip: If you don’t want to enter the code every time, go to Samsung TV settings > General > AirPlay > Request code. Select First time only.

That’s it. You have successfully started iPhone to Samsung TV screen mirroring. You see your entire iPhone screen on the TV. Everything you do on your iPhone is reflected on the TV.

Method 2: Use AirPlay in individual apps

If you just want to play a video or show photos from your iPhone to Samsung TV without mirroring the entire screen, you can use AirPlay function in supported apps.

Follow these steps to cast iPhone to Samsung TV or cast AirPlay:

Step 1: Open an app that supports casting. For example, YouTube, Google Photos, Apple Photos, etc. In this tutorial, we take YouTube as an example.

Step 2 Open the video you want to cast to Samsung TV.

Step 3: Tap the Cast icon at the top of the video and select your Samsung TV from the list. The video will play instantly on your TV. You can control the video with both the TV remote and your iPhone.

Step 4: On some apps like Apple Photos app, you can find the AirPlay option hidden in the share icon. So tap on the share icon in the app and select AirPlay from the share sheet. Select your Samsung TV.

Method 3: Screen Mirror iPhone to Samsung TV with Third Party App

If the above methods don’t work, you can use third-party apps that support DLNA (Digital Living Network Alliance) to mirror iPhone to Samsung TV. To do this, follow these steps:

Step 1 Install Web Video Cast app on your iPhone and Samsung TV.

Step 2: Open the app on your iPhone. Grant any permissions when prompted and make sure your Samsung TV and iPhone are connected to the same Wi-Fi network.

Step 3: Tap on the three bars icon on the top left corner and choose Phone Files.

Step 4: Tap the folder icon at the top and select the file you want to view on TV.

Step 5: Tap Connect and select your Samsung TV from the list. Your file will immediately appear on your TV.

Tip: To disconnect, tap the Cast icon at the top and select Disconnect

Method 4: Mirror iPhone to Samsung TV with Digital AV Adapter

If your Samsung Smart TV doesn’t support AirPlay, you can use Apple’s official Lightning Digital AV Adapter to mirror your iPhone to your TV. Please note that you must purchase this device separately from Apple. You will also need an HDMI cable.

Follow these steps to mirror iPhone to Samsung TV with Lightning Digital AV Adapter:

Step 1: Plug the Lightning Digital AV Adapter Cable into your iPhone’s charging port.

Step 2: Plug one end of the HDMI cable into the Lightning Digital AV Adapter Cable and the other end into the HDMI port on your Samsung TV.

Step 3: Change the source of your TV to the HDMI port where you connected the HDMI cable in step 2. That’s it. The screen of your iPhone will appear on the TV immediately. Whatever you do on your phone will be mirrored on the TV.

Tip: You can use the connector next to the HDMI port in the Lightning adapter to charge your iPhone.

iPhone to Samsung TV Screen Mirroring FAQ 1. How to stop iPhone to TV screen mirroring?

Open Control Center and tap on the Screen Mirroring card. Then tap Stop Mirroring to stop showing your iPhone full screen on TV.

2. How to stop casting from iPhone to TV?

Open the app you are streaming to the TV from. Tap the AirPlay or Cast icon at the top and select Disconnect or Disable AirPlay depending on the option available. Check out other ways to disable AirPlay on iPhone.

3. How to fix iPhone to Samsung TV screen mirroring not working?

If you cannot mirror your iPhone to your TV, the first thing to do is to restart both your phone and TV. Next, make sure they are connected to the same Wi-Fi network and Wi-Fi band (2.5 or 5 GHz). Also check if your TV supports AirPlay or not.
